HP 840 G5 i5 8250u
Microsoft Windows 10 (64-bit)

Hi, I'm windows user for DJing and musci production about 8 years, I have HP Elitebook 840 G5 i5 8250u, 8gb ram 8th Intel generation etc etc..

I have question about ACPI battery driver. I did optimisation on my HP as allways as on any Windwos laptop for music production.

With power supply works great but on battery i have huge drop outs, latency moon show me 3000ms in some moments. When i disable APCI battery in device manager, works perfect, but i lost any info about my battery.

On my old Dell Inspirion, i dont have that problem also on HP with pentium silver procesor or other laptops.

I'm using Audio 10 DJ soundcard, did try also my Audio 8 DJ, RME and Xone K2 soundcard. I have same problem on any audio source like from web or other application?

HP works perfect but thissss ACPI battery driver...

I'm using original WIndows 10 Pro - 1909

I did uninstal ACPI battery from device manager and restart laptop - same problem.

Guide from Native Instruments, Sertao, Ableton etc to opimise windows for audio production as allways.

High performance - power plan etc etc.. And same problem.

ACPI is making problem on this HP for me. How i can resolve this and make music with power supply and on battery?

Because i buy mobile laptop with battery but something aint good with that battery or driver.

How I can solve this problem?
